Alternatives to Hand Therapy for Hand Surgery Patients
Trial ID or NCT#
NCT03779958
Status
Purpose
Patients will be asked to use a mobile phone app to conduct their hand therapy after having hand surgery.
Official Title
Alternatives to Hand Therapy for Hand Surgery Patients
Eligibility Criteria
Ages Eligible for Study: 18 Years to 100 Years
Sexes Eligible for Study: All
Accepts Healthy Volunteers: No
Inclusion Criteria:
- - patients undergoing the following procedures: carpal tunnel release, trigger finger release, distal radius fracture fixation, de quervains release, cyst excision, finger fracture fixation - smart phone that is compatible with the app
